The Colorado Secretary of State has been pushing as hard as other members of his party for investigations into voter fraud. Last month he announced that he had succeeded in finding 155 cases of possibly illegal voters in Colorado out of over 3 million voters.
Now this month after investigating the 17 cases the Secretary of State found in Boulder County the District Attorney of the county has announced that every one of them is in fact a verified U.S. citizen.
